Storage Conditions
The purified (UNLB) antibody is supplied as 0.5 mg of purified immunoglobulin in 1.0 mL of 100 mM borate buffered saline, pH 8.2. No preservatives or amine-containing buffer salts added. Store at 2- 8 °C. <br>The fluorescein (FITC) conjugate is supplied as 0.5 mg in 1.0 mL of PBS/NaN3. Store at 2-8 °C. <br>The biotin (BIOT) conjugate is supplied as 0.5 mg in 1.0 mL of PBS/NaN3. Store at 2-8 °C. <br>The R-phycoerythrin (R-PE) conjugate is supplied as 0.1 mg in 1.0 mL of PBS/NaN3 and a stabilizing agent. Store at 2-8 °C. Do not freeze! <br>Protect conjugated forms from light. Reagents are stable for the period shown on the label if stored as directed.
Specificity
Porcine CD21, Mr 160 kDa<br>CD21, also known as complement receptor 2, is expressed on all mature circulating B lymphocytes but not on T lymphocytes or natural killer cells.1 Low density CD21 has also been reported on granulocytes and monocytes. MAb BB6-11C9.6 stains the following percentages of surface immunoglobulin (sIg) positive cells in porcine lymphoid tissues: 92-96% in peripheral blood; 74-98% in mesenteric lymph nodes; 97-100% in ileal Peyer's patches (ILPP); 93-97% in spleen; and 0% in thymus.2 The antibody does not stain B cells in cord blood or spleen from pig fetuses (105 days gestation).2
